This guideline details an in-vitro alternative test method, the Reconstructed Human Epidermis Phototoxicity Test (RhE PT), for identifying the phototoxic potential of substances intended for topical application on the skin. The method assesses the relative reduction in cell viability in a reconstructed human epidermis (RhE) model after exposure to a test substance, with and without irradiation from a simulated solar light source. The guideline includes two validated test methods using commercially available RhE models: EpiDerm™ Phototoxicity Test (PT) and KeraSkin™ Phototoxicity Assay (PA). Cell viability is quantitatively measured using the MTT assay.
